The Bently Nevada 330876-02-50-01-00 is a 3300 XL 50 mm proximity probe designed for precise measurement of shaft axial position and differential expansion in large rotating machinery. It is part of a specialized eddy current transducer system used in turbine supervisory instrumentation.

Applications
• Used for shaft axial position and differential expansion monitoring on large rotating machinery.
• Commonly installed in steam turbines, generators, compressors, and heavy-duty drive systems.
• Suitable for turbine supervisory instrumentation (TSI) systems requiring long-range displacement measurement.
• Applied in power generation plants where thermal expansion control is critical.
• Used for monitoring rotor movement relative to stator components.
• Supports continuous condition monitoring in high-speed, high-temperature environments.
• Integrated into 3300 XL 50 mm eddy current measurement systems.
